Edelrid HMS Strike Twist II is a compact, low-bulk HMS carabiner built for efficient clipping and reduced pack weight on alpine routes. This carabiner uses a twist-lock closure to support quick handling when setting up belays or managing rope systems. Its H-profile design focuses material where it matters, keeping strength high while trimming unnecessary weight.

  • Compact HMS carabiner designed for alpine climbing and belay setups
  • Twist-lock closure helps reduce accidental opening during use
  • Keylock nose clips and unclips smoothly with less snagging
  • H-profile construction optimises strength-to-weight performance
  • 19 mm gate opening for practical rope and gear handling


Technical Features

Fmax. major axis: 22 kN
Fmax. minor axis: 8 kN
Fmax. open: 7 kN
Certification: EN 12275

Dimensions
Width: 67 mm
Length: 98 mm
Gate opening: 19 mm

Materials
Aluminium
